When multiple bathroom and kitchen fixtures throughout the house demonstrate sluggish drainage or produce distinct gurgling noises during use, this frequently indicates restriction or deterioration within the main sewer line. Air pockets produce the distinctive noises, and the effect on several fixtures at once separates it from single-drain issues. Neglecting slow drainage permits pressure buildup, accelerating deterioration of existing cracks or blockages. Professional sewer camera inspection quickly finds the source, avoiding full system failure. Tree roots instinctively pursue moisture and nutrients, exploiting even minor pipe joints or hairline cracks to gain entry. Once inside, they continue expanding, eventually blocking wastewater flow completely and causing backups. In mature San Diego communities with established trees, this challenge happens regularly. Professional hydro jetting efficiently eliminates root blockages, while innovative trenchless relining forms a durable, root-resistant barrier. Pipes from many years ago slowly corrode, crack, or shift at joints due to ongoing ground movement and material fatigue. Rust slowly compromises pipe strength, making pipes susceptible to leaks, root invasion, and collapse. In older San Diego communities, these traditional materials remain prevalent, causing recurring sewer backups. Modern replacement using durable composites through trenchless methods provides extended service life without requiring extensive excavation. Expenses fluctuate widely according to damage level, repair approach, site conditions, and urgency. Typical ranges include minor spot repairs or cleaning from $500 to $2,500, trenchless relining from $4,000 to $12,000, and complete traditional replacement from $8,000 to $25,000 or higher. Several variables directly impact total project cost. Pipe composition influences both materials and labor costs – cast iron generally requires more work than contemporary PVC. Length of damaged section naturally increases material and time investment. Accessibility challenges, such as proximity to structures or utilities, may require specialized equipment or additional safety measures. Urgency factors, including after-hours or weekend service, sometimes influence pricing structures. Soil conditions in various San Diego neighborhoods affect excavation difficulty when traditional methods become necessary. Comprehending these elements allows more informed quote assessment.

The CIPP process begins with thorough pipe cleaning followed by insertion of a flexible liner saturated with thermosetting resin. This liner is subsequently inflated to conform to pipe walls and hardened with heat, steam, or UV light. When cured, the liner creates a continuous, structurally strong new pipe within the existing one. This approach seals all cracks, prevents future root intrusion, and returns normal flow. The result is a new pipe inside the old that typically surpasses the original in durability and strength. The complete procedure usually needs just small entry points at both ends of the affected area. This protects adjacent landscaping and hard surfaces. When pipes suffer complete collapse or widespread failure, pipe bursting delivers an efficient trenchless replacement approach. A bursting head fractures the existing pipe while simultaneously pulling through a new, high-density polyethylene pipe of equal or larger diameter. This approach replaces the complete section with advanced material that prevents corrosion and root penetration. This technique requires only small access and exit pits, substantially reducing landscape impact compared to traditional digging. Advanced high-resolution cameras deliver precise visual records of pipe conditions, exactly locating damage, measuring extent, and identifying cause. This non-destructive diagnostic tool reveals tree root intrusion, cracks, offsets, and other defects with exceptional clarity. Real-time imaging directs focused repair choices, avoiding unneeded exploratory measures. High-pressure water jets thoroughly remove roots, grease, mineral deposits, and debris from pipe interiors. This powerful cleaning method surpasses traditional snaking in effectiveness and thoroughness. Technicians adjust pressure and nozzle configuration based on specific conditions. Post-cleaning camera verification confirms complete removal of obstructions. Hydro jetting frequently restores partial flow even before permanent repair begins. Insurance coverage differs significantly across policies. Sudden failures from defined incidents often qualify, whereas slow wear usually does not. Complete documentation of the incident and expert evaluation bolster possible claims. Numerous policies offer partial coverage for sewer backups from roots or sudden failure.
